DraftKings Quarterbacks - Divisional Round DFS Picks

Patrick Mahomes - JAX @ KC ($8,000)

On top of being perhaps the most talented passer of his generation, Patrick Mahomes just so happens to play in an Andy Reid-designed offense that's as smart as it is functional. The Chiefs will throw at the start of games, at the end of games, when they are up, and when they are behind. It's no surprise that they grade out first in the NFL in Pass Offense DVOA, with Mahomes finishing the year as the league's highest-scoring DraftKings option.

This Jacksonville matchup is one Mahomes and the Chiefs have already faced once this year. He threw for 331 yards and four TDs against the Jags in Week 10. With a defensive unit that ranked 30th in the NFL in Pass Defense DVOA this season, Jacksonville shouldn't put up much more of a fight this time around.

Joe Burrow - CIN @ BUF ($6,500)

Without actually going back and counting, I'd be willing to bet that Joe Burrow was written up more than any QB this year in this article. Ok, so I'm a fan. But if lovin' me some Joey B. is wrong, I don't wanna be right.

Burrow's frequent inclusion here isn't because I'm a fan boy, but rather because, despite carrying a DFS ceiling that rivals anyone at the position, Burrow is always available to us at a DK price point just below the top tier of QBs. That's again the case for the Divisional Round Main Slate, as the Bengals' signal-caller is $1k+ cheaper than the likes of Mahomes, Allen, and Hurts.

Despite a tough matchup against a capable Buffalo Bills pass defense, I'll be glad to take the salary - and ownership - discount with the talented passer that's topped 30 DK points on three occasions this season.

 

DraftKings Running Backs - Divisional Round DFS Picks

Christian McCaffrey - DAL @ SF ($8,000)

While we want to differentiate our lineups on short slates such as this one, we must also be mindful of raw point accumulation. For that reason, Christian McCaffrey is perhaps the strongest point-to-dollar play on the slate, as his salary has been cut to $8k from the usual $9k-ish price point.

CMC has been a volume monster in close games and is averaging just over 20 touches per game over the last two months. He comes in off a 17-touch, 146-total-yard outing in the Wild Card round and should once again play a three-down role against a Dallas defensive unit that grades out well statistically but allowed just over six yards per target to RBs in the passing game this season.

DraftKings Wide Receivers - Divisional Round DFS Picks

CeeDee Lamb - DAL @ SF ($7,300)

Many DFS players will want to, understandably, shy away from a ferocious San Francisco 49ers defense. However, the Niners have been susceptible to opposing wideouts over the back half of the season. San Fran allowed the fifth-most fantasy points in the NFL to opposing slot receivers, while relinquishing the league's sixth-most yards and seventh-most TDs to the WR position.

Playing the season without Amari Cooper, CeeDee Lamb has been the clear-cut alpha in this 'Boys receiving corps. Lamb's role is reflected in his consistent box score production, as he's crossed 100-yards receiving in three of Dallas' last five games and reeled in at least one TD catch in three of their last four.

Christian Kirk - JAX @ KC ($6,000)

It isn't tough to envision the Jacksonville offense being forced to the air in this matchup against the explosive Kansas City Chiefs and Christian Kirk will likely be a large beneficiary of that potential game script. Kirk already dosed the Chiefs for 105 yards and two scores on nine catches when the teams met in Week 10.

That performance wasn't a fluke, as KC has bled points to opposing receivers in the slot, allowing the sixth-most fantasy points in the NFL. Kirk will likely be the beneficiary of the Chiefs' pass rush forcing Trevor Lawrence to get the ball out quickly and he could easily see 10+ targets in this expected game environment.

 

DraftKings Tight Ends - Divisional Round DFS Picks

Travis Kelce - JAX @ KC ($7,700)

Like Christian McCaffrey at the RB position, Travis Kelce is simply a "let's grab all the raw points we can on this short slate" type of play. He's been head and shoulders above everyone else at the position for years and that's again been the case in 2022, as he closed the regular season leading all tight ends in targets, receptions, receiving yards, and TDs. Kelce scored more than 100 DraftKings points more than his closest competitor at the TE position this year.

It's not as if he needs matchup help to be in play, but he gets it nonetheless this week, as Jacksonville has been destroyed by opposing TEs. The Jags rank dead last in the NFL in positional DVOA against tight ends and have allowed the league's third-most receiving yards to the position. Kelce will feast this week.

Dawson Knox - CIN @ BUF ($3,800)

Finally hitting his stride after a sluggish start to the year, Dawson Knox has now reeled in TD catches in Buffalo's last five games.

Having established himself as a consistent red zone target for Josh Allen, Knox is a terrific way to save salary at the TE position this week against the Bengals in a game that could easily turn into an offensive shootout. Cincinnati is one of only eight teams in the NFL to relinquish over 1,000 receiving yards to the TE position this season.
